2. Traditional Chinese Medicine: An Ancient Ally Against Anxiety

Traditional Chinese medicine (TCM) has been around for thousands of years, offering a holistic approach to health that includes acupuncture, herbal remedies, and dietary therapy. One of the key components of TCM is the use of herbs, which are believed to balance the bodyโ€™s energy, or qi, and promote overall wellness. ๐Ÿƒโœจ

One such herb that has gained attention for its potential benefits in treating anxiety is Chai Hu (Bupleurum), often used in formulas designed to soothe the liver and calm the mind. Another is Gan Cao (Licorice root), known for its ability to harmonize other herbs and support adrenal function. These ingredients are often combined in complex formulas that target the root causes of anxiety rather than just masking symptoms.

3. The Science Behind Herbal Remedies: Fact or Fiction?

While many Americans turn to pharmaceuticals for quick fixes, the allure of natural remedies lies in their perceived gentleness and fewer side effects. However, the efficacy of herbal treatments for anxiety is still largely anecdotal, with scientific studies providing mixed results. Some research suggests that certain herbs, like ashwagandha and passionflower, may indeed help reduce anxiety levels, but more rigorous clinical trials are needed to confirm these findings. ๐Ÿงช๐Ÿ”ฌ

Itโ€™s important to note that while herbal remedies can be a valuable addition to a comprehensive treatment plan, they should not replace professional medical advice. Always consult with a healthcare provider before starting any new treatment, especially if you are already taking medications or have underlying health conditions.
